| /** |
| * Notations are how the Document Type Description (DTD) records hints |
| * about the format of an XML "unparsed entity" -- in other words, |
| * non-XML data bound to this document type, which some applications |
| * may wish to consult when manipulating the document. A Notation |
| * represents a name-value pair, with its nodeName being set to the |
| * declared name of the notation. |
| * <P> |
| * Notations are also used to formally declare the "targets" of |
| * Processing Instructions. |
| * <P> |
| * Note that the Notation's data is non-DOM information; the DOM only |
| * records what and where it is. |
| * <P> |
| * See the XML 1.0 spec, sections 4.7 and 2.6, for more info. |
| * <P> |
| * Level 1 of the DOM does not support editing Notation contents. |
| * |
| * @version $Id$ |
| * @since PR-DOM-Level-1-19980818. |
| */ |
